+-- Storage pool corresponding to default global storage pool used for types
+-- for which no storage pool is specified.
+
+with System;
+with System.Storage_Pools;
+with System.Storage_Elements;
+
+package System.Pool_Global is
+ pragma Elaborate_Body;
+ -- Needed to ensure that library routines can execute allocators
+
+ -- Allocation strategy:
+
+ -- Call to malloc/free for each Allocate/Deallocate
+ -- No user specifiable size
+ -- No automatic reclaim
+ -- Minimal overhead
+
+ -- Pool simulating the allocation/deallocation strategy used by the
+ -- compiler for access types globally declared.
+
+ type Unbounded_No_Reclaim_Pool is new
+ System.Storage_Pools.Root_Storage_Pool with null record;
+
+ overriding function Storage_Size
+ (Pool : Unbounded_No_Reclaim_Pool)
+ return System.Storage_Elements.Storage_Count;
+
+ overriding procedure Allocate
+ (Pool : in out Unbounded_No_Reclaim_Pool;
+ Address : out System.Address;
+ Storage_Size : System.Storage_Elements.Storage_Count;
+ Alignment : System.Storage_Elements.Storage_Count);
+
+ overriding procedure Deallocate
+ (Pool : in out Unbounded_No_Reclaim_Pool;
+ Address : System.Address;
+ Storage_Size : System.Storage_Elements.Storage_Count;
+ Alignment : System.Storage_Elements.Storage_Count);
+
+ -- Pool object used by the compiler when implicit Storage Pool objects are
+ -- explicitly referred to. For instance when writing something like:
+ -- for T'Storage_Pool use Q'Storage_Pool;
+ -- and Q'Storage_Pool hasn't been defined explicitly.
+
+ Global_Pool_Object : Unbounded_No_Reclaim_Pool;
+
+end System.Pool_Global;
